RESOLUTION APPROVING APPLICATION WITH FARMERS
STATE BANK FOR TAX EXEMPTIONS ON IMPROVEMENTS
TOTALING $415,000.00 FOR PROPERTY LOCATED AT
224 W. 6TH STREET IN THE CONSOLIDATED URBAN
REVITALIZATION AREA, IN THE CITY OF WATERLOO,
BLACK HAWK COUNTY, IOWA.
WHEREAS, Farmers State Bank has submitted an application
dated September 7, 2010 to the City Council of the City of
Waterloo, Iowa, requesting to receive tax exemptions on
improvements totaling $415,000.00 for property located at 224 W.
6th Street, more fully described as follows:
Lots 9 and 10 and the Southeasterly 20 feet of Lot 8,
Block 9 in the Original Plat, on the West side of the
Cedar River, in the City of Waterloo, Black Hawk
County, Iowa;
and,
WHEREAS, said property is located within the designated
Consolidated Urban Revitalization Area in Waterloo, Iowa, as
previously established by the City Council of the City of
Waterloo, Iowa, and
WHEREAS, the improvement project respecting said property is
in conformance with the Consolidated Urban Revitalization Plan as
officially adopted by the City Council for the City of Waterloo,
Iowa, and
WHEREAS, the improvements on said property were made during
the time in which such improvements are eligible for the tax
exemption as set forth in the Consolidated Urban Revitalization
Plan as adopted by the City Council of the City of Waterloo,
Iowa, and as set forth in the Urban Revitalization Act as adopted
by the Legislature of the State of Iowa and signed by the
Governor of the State of Iowa, and
WHEREAS, said applicant is requesting the following three-
year exemption schedule:
For the first year 1000
For the second year 1000
For the third year 1000
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E
CITY OF WATERLOO, IOWA, that said application is hereby approved
and the City Clerk is hereby authorized and directed to forward
said application and a copy of this resolution to the Assessor by
March 1, 2011.
PASSED AND ADOPTED this 18th day of October, 2010.
